The 11-14 Pistons are in Oklahoma City to take on the 12-12 Thunder. The Pistons need a win to avoid a season sweep by the Thunder and a third straight loss.
Injury Report:
Looks like the Pistons will be without Rip, who’s been bothered by a sore hamstring. And still no updates on Tayshaun or Ben Gordons’ return.
